Personally not a big fan of pull-buoys for swimming with, though I know a lot of swimmers who love them. My favorite use for them is to help swimmers work on their forward extension and catch. As you say, the PB helps keep the swimmer's legs up so they don't have to think about them and can concentrate on something else. I think I've had my biggest "wins" like that.
